      What is the most amount of false awakenings you have ever had?

      Title explains is all. For me, the longest streak of FAs was in the hundreds... it took place over several hours. I was lucid the whole time, but experiencing sleep paralysis inside the dream. Every time I woke up inside yet another dream, I would be in sleep paralysis yet again. Unable to use any dream controls. Slowly I would work my way out of the sleep paralysis, but still feel sluggish... as if gravity was super strong, or something. I would make it a couple steps, or maybe all the way out of my room before I would suddenly wake up, yet again in another dream. At no point did I ever manage to use any dream control. I started to get very frustrated--being stuck in a dream for so long, knowing I'm dreaming, and not even being able to move.

      I once had such a weird (yet awesome) experience with false awakening.

      So I came back home from school lied on bed (my brother was at the room at the computer). I just layed on the bed to relax and fell asleep. Now the weird thing is that after a while (maybe 10-20 min has passed I dont really know how much). I just remember me there facing the wall unable to move in the same room still hearing my brother on the computer (he was playing a game) etc.. but I was unable to move or do anything just open my eyes (not sure if my eyes were really open or was it just a dream/halucination). So I was there kinda panicking I heard my dad come into the room talking to my brother (still unsure if this really happened) and I was trapped there unable to say or do anything.

      I gathered my strenght finally was able to break free and went to the bathroom, washed my face then as I was opening the bathroom door again to leave everything turned black and I was again back to the bed on the same position (false awakening). I got up again thinking that was weird etc.. went to eat dinner and the same thing happened again as soon as I sat at the table I was back at my bed. This happened once again but I didnt get far only opened my door at the room. So had 3 false awakenings till I finally woke up.

      Was such a weird experience but amazing at the same time. First time ever I think I was awake of being in SP. Made me fear WILD-s far less after it happened.
